Stop Kiss by Diana Son, directed by Shaun Benson Toronto Fringe Festival 2013 presented by gun shy theatre Set in New York City, this powerful love story from award-winning writer Diana Son explores an unexpected attraction between new friends, Callie (Melissa Hood) and Sara (Kate Ziegler), and the violent hate-crime that irrevocably alters their lives. Loaded with laughter and tears, Stop Kiss is that rare play that makes you consider all the things in your life that matter most.
